What are the symptoms of Ritalin overdose?
Symptoms of Ritalin overdose may include agitation, confusion, delirium, mucous membrane dryness, enlarging of the pupil of the eye, exaggerated feeling of elation, extremely elevated body temperature, flushing, hallucinations, headache, high blood pressure, irregular or rapid heartbeat, muscle twitching, sweating, tremors, vomiting & convulsions which may be followed by coma in extreme cases.
